Backstory/Important Character Details:

Adam Garcia started out as a professional Judoka in his hometown of Malaga, capturing the Andalusian championship on multiple occasions, and representing Spain in a few international competitions, earning himself the nickname of the " Spanish Ace" in the process when he received the gold medal at the 2018 World Championships. It was around this time that the sports entertainment industry hit Spain, "Triple W" had been on the scene in Madrid for a couple of years, and little by little other companies joined in, with Ichiban Pro Wrestling, commonly known simply as Ichiban, recruiting Garcia as one of its first members.
The transition from Judo to Wrestling was smooth, taking his first gimmick, Garcia wrestled under the persona of Oryol, a masked wrestler focused on submissions and submission grappling rather than the characteristic Mexican style we are all familiar with. A Gimnick that would not be long-lasting, as although he was loved by the public and was on the verge of stardom on the Spanish indie scene, García would sustain an injury to his right shoulder which would keep him out of action for over a year and a half. Upon his return the crowd had found other wrestlers to love, and a recently recovered Garcia, still unaccustomed to the public's ease at switching heroes to root for, was devastated. Lashing out at the champion "Insane La Ira" and tearing off his own mask, he showed the world his true self, and took on the persona we now know.
Soon after, he snatched the championship from Insane's hands, becoming the company's youngest heavyweight champion in 2020 at the age of 18 and defending his title around the country for over a year before vacating it and taking the next step in his career.
Garcia's overseas debut would begin with Carnage Pro Wrestling, where he would taste defeat for the first time against Masafumi Satake, but after just two matches the Japanese company would fall into ruin, with no home to return to, Adam received the offer that would change his life, RAZOR Wrestling, a company based in Las Vegas and headed by Bones. After an impressive debut, Garcia maintained one of the longest winning streaks in the company until losing in a Supermarket Brawl to Brogan Duffy after interference from Ace Sky and Ollie Maverick.
After four months in the company, Garcia would win his first title abroad after an expedition with RAZOR to the UK, where he defeated "The Cant" Tom Canterbury for the UWK title.
Following the company's bankruptcy, Garcia has made the jump to numerous companies, such as FTW, XHW, and svO where he is currently the Heavyweight champion and has remained undefeated in singles matches since his debut.
